function banner() {
	_group = document.getElementById('banner').getElementsByTagName('img');
	for (_item = 0; _item < _group.length; _item ++) { _group[_item]._alpha = 0; }
	_this = 0;
	_group[0].style.display = 'block';
	_group[0]._alpha = .99;
	setTimeout (banner_fade,4000); }

function banner_fade() {
	_next = _group[_this+1]?_this+1:0;
	
	_group[_next].style.display = 'block';
	_group[_this]._alpha -= .1;
	_group[_next]._alpha += .1;
	
	banner_action(_group[_this]); 
	banner_action(_group[_next]);
	
	if (_group[_this]._alpha <= 0) {
		_group[_this].style.display = 'none';
		_this = _next;
		setTimeout (banner_fade,6000); }
	else { setTimeout(banner_fade,50); } }

function banner_action (_target) {
	if (_target._alpha > .99) { _target._alpha = .99; }
	_target.style.opacity = _target._alpha;
	_target.style.MozOpacity = _target._alpha;
	_target.style.filter = 'alpha(opacity=' + (_target._alpha*100) + ')'; }
